What is landscaping?

Landscaping is the practice of designing, creating, and maintaining outdoor spaces such as gardens, yards, parks, or other green areas. It involves tasks like planting trees and shrubs, laying sod, installing irrigation systems, building hardscapes like patios or walkways, and ongoing lawn care. Landscapers work to enhance the beauty and functionality of outdoor environments for both residential and commercial clients. The job can range from small garden makeovers to large-scale projects involving major earthworks and construction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a landscaper?

To thrive as a Landscaper, you need knowledge of horticulture, landscape design principles, and experience with grounds maintenance, often gained through on-the-job training or vocational courses. Familiarity with landscaping tools and machinery, irrigation systems, and sometimes certifications in pesticide application are typically required. Attention to detail, physical stamina, teamwork, and strong communication are valuable soft skills in this role. These skills and qualities are important for delivering aesthetically pleasing, healthy outdoor spaces that meet client expectations and ensure safety.

What types of jobs are available in landscaping?

The landscaping industry has several career paths to choose from. As a landscape architect, you study sites for a garden, park, or landscaping project, analyze the natural features, and create design plans. As a landscape worker, you plant vegetation and hardscaping elements based on designs. A career in groundskeeping means you perform maintenance on existing landscapes. As a nursery or greenhouse worker, you produce the plants that landscape workers use in their creations.

What are some typical challenges landscapers face when working on large-scale projects?

Landscapers working on large-scale projects often encounter challenges such as coordinating with multiple contractors, managing tight project timelines, and adapting to unexpected weather conditions. Effective communication and flexibility are crucial, as plans may change based on site conditions or client preferences. Additionally, ensuring that all safety protocols are followed and that the quality of work remains consistent across the entire project are key responsibilities. Overcoming these challenges can lead to valuable experience and open doors to supervisory or project management roles within the landscaping industry.

What is the difference between Landscaping vs Lawn Care?

AspectLandscapingLawn Care
Primary FocusDesign, installation, and maintenance of outdoor spaces, including plants, trees, and hardscapesMaintenance of lawns, including mowing, fertilizing, and weed control
Skills & CertificationsHorticulture knowledge, landscape design, equipment operationKnowledge of lawn equipment, pest control, fertilization
Work EnvironmentOutdoor, varied terrain, often involves design planningOutdoor, focused on turf management
Industry UsageLandscape companies, design firms, contractorsLawn service companies, residential and commercial clients

Landscaping involves creating and maintaining entire outdoor environments, including planting and hardscape features, while lawn care focuses specifically on maintaining healthy, attractive lawns through mowing, fertilizing, and pest control. Both roles require outdoor work but differ in scope and skill set.

What are different landscaping jobs?

Landscaping jobs include roles such as landscape laborers, landscape designers, horticulturists, irrigation technicians, and equipment operators. These positions involve tasks like planting, lawn maintenance, designing outdoor spaces, installing irrigation systems, and operating landscaping machinery. Skills in plant care, knowledge of tools, and physical stamina are often required, along with relevant certifications for specialized roles.
